Specifications

Part Status Obsolete
Amplifier Type Standard (General Purpose)
Number of Circuits 1
Output Type Rail-to-Rail
Slew Rate 0.03V/µs
Gain Bandwidth Product 50 kHz
Current - Input Bias 0.1 pA
Voltage - Input Offset 900 µV
Current - Supply 25µA
Current - Output / Channel 30 mA
Voltage - Supply Span (Min) 2.5 V
Voltage - Supply Span (Max) 11 V
Operating Temperature -40°C ~ 85°C
Mounting Type Surface Mount
Package / Case SC-74A, SOT-753
Supplier Device Package SOT-23-5
Base Product Number LMC7111
